using multus with rancher

Using Multus CNI in K3S By default, K3S will run with flannel as the CNI and use custom directories to store CNI plugin binaries and config files (You can inspect the kubelet args K3S uses via journalctl -u k3s|grep cni-conf-dir ). To install Harvester, just load the Harvester ISO into your bare-metal machine and boot it up. Should be in your service-cidr range (default: 10.43..10). We start this edition with a must-see in-depth video demo explaining how to use a VM-Series firewall. Rancher Cluster Deployment. instead of the . 6. , istioctl install provides a complete API for customizing the configuration. Additionally, Rancher did not provide an upgrade mechanism to handle . make / manufacturer: Honda. Running Weave's suggested ip commands: ip route, ip -4 -o addr, sudo iptables-save. Later we'll orchestrate it via a Rancher 2.5 cluster and our Continuous Delivery functionality, powered by Fleet. Calico is an open source networking and network security solution for containers, virtual machines, and native host-based workloads. pan-cni-multus.yaml. Multus support. This is a check enabled by default in Golang 1.15. Harvester is an Open source HCI (Hyper-converged software) that enables the creation and management of virtual machines (VM) using the power of Kubernetes. Below is an example of how to install KubeVirt using an official release. Keycloak . KubeVirt can be installed using the KubeVirt operator, which manages the lifecycle of all the KubeVirt core components. You also need to specify the parent, which is the interface the traffic will physically go through on the Docker host. So you need to configure that properly When deploying Multus CNI. You can create a testing Kubernetes environment in Rancher using the Digital Ocean cloud provider. For details, refer to the port requirements for user clusters. Loading status checks. This release updates Kubernetes to v1.22.5, and fixes a number of minor issues. Set up Master and Worker Node on Rancher Cluster . You could try using Proxmox VE, it's a virtualization platform that uses KVM underneath to handle VMs. Uninstalling with Helm. Using custom node provisioning only: Docker 19.03.x, 20.10.x (Rancher node driver provisioning of Docker is not supported) Supported K8S Versions. On OpenShift environments, Multus is enabled by default, so you can use the . instead of the . It really depends on what you do with Kubernetes. The Kubernetes networking model and seamless scaling. This is a reference to all parameters that can be used to configure the rke2 server. Install. We have a small server and we're going to set up some VMs in KVM for a Kubernetes homelab. . If you came here in hopes of downloading Okuma Multus Manual from our website, you'll be happy to find out that we have it in txt, DjVu, ePub, PDF . Install Kubernetes (Skip for Docker Installs) 4. After viewing the demo, be sure to read about our 30-day free trial of VM-Series firewalls, lots of news about boosting Amazon Web Services (AWS) security, the latest CN-Series Rancher qualification, and more. The following chart describes the feature parity between Windows and Linux on Rancher: For updated information on feature support, you may visit rancher/windows on GitHub. Resilience - improvements through ONAP For more information see, AWS EKS documentation. We also need to follow these instructions for configuring Istio on OpenShift to update security configurations for the two Red Hat OpenShift clusters before deploying Istio.. Configure trust for Istio. For example, to enable debug logging in a default . We have been using Rancher for many years now. Multus: v3.7.1: No. Kubernetes workers should open UDP port 8472 (VXLAN) and TCP port 9099 (healthcheck). Cluster Networking. In Alpine, there is no libc but a lightweight alternative called musl, which is not in UBI. And Associate one of the elastic IP to one of the EC2 instance network interface 1. [ To the main rancher source changes report ] vSphere/ESXi Rancher integrates seamlessly with your VM infrastructure, running containers on top of VMs, allowing you to benefit from snapshots, DR, and other benefits you # Pick an upstream version of KubeVirt to install $ export RELEASE=v0. Use kubeconfig files to organize information about clusters, users, namespaces, and authentication mechanisms. This is a generic way of referring to . 3 comments Contributor rancher-max commented yesterday run conformance tests. Rancher provisions and installs Kubernetes on racks of bare metal servers and delivers a scalable container infrastructure without the overhead of virtualization. pan-cni.yaml. Signed-off-by: Brad Davidson <brad.davidson@rancher.com>. In addition to installing any of Istio's built-in configuration profiles. So far it does not seem that rke either support no network at all, or multus as a network. Rancher Cluster Deployment. Note: k3d v5.x.x requires at least Docker v20.10.5 (runc >= v1.0.0-rc93) to work properly (see #807); kubectl to interact with the Kubernetes cluster; Releases Repeat for the other 2 EC2 instances with the remain elastic IPs. All the examples in this post will use a Rancher 2.0 cluster (but apply everywhere else as well). Use multus to separate metwork trafics . Uninstalling cert-manager from a helm installation is a case of running the installation process, in reverse, using the delete command on both kubectl and helm. I especially currently look into multus for this purpose and investigate on other solutions. Find the ConfigMap that defines multus-cni-config. Rancher Cluster Deployment. Follow this guide to install, configure, and use an Istio mesh using the Istio Container Network Interface () plugin.By default Istio injects an init container, istio-init, in pods deployed in the mesh.The istio-init container sets up the pod network traffic redirection to/from the Istio sidecar proxy. In Rancher, Canal is the default CNI network provider combined with Flannel and VXLAN encapsulation. pan-cni.yaml. . Rancher Cluster Deployment. (Multus) Underneath, Harvester uses libvirt, kubevirt, multus and minIO, installed by default with the Helm chart. Installing Multus Unfortunately, Multus doesn't currently provide any Helm templates. Windows clusters do not share the same feature support as Linux clusters. KubeVirt technology addresses the needs of development teams that have adopted or want to adopt Kubernetes but possess existing Virtual Machine-based workloads that cannot be easily containerized. However, I was not able to use helm 2to3 for whatever reason because Rancher didn't deploy Tiller in the way that this CLI expected. Deploy the CN-Series Firewall with Rancher Orchestration. 1 branch 10 tags. IP Forwarding should be enabled for Canal and Calico. Get the Images and Files for the CN-Series Deployment systemctl stop k3s /usr/local/bin/k3s-killall.sh systemctl restart k3s Install multus-cni - Go here and read the docs $ kubectl apply -f https://raw.githubusercontent.com/intel/multus-cni/master/images/multus-daemonset.yml Install the dhcp daemonset from the CNI repo. Server Configuration Reference. Use subnet-2 for network interface 2. Available at: Advantage Power Sports Phone: (816) 605-6664. In the case the startup order mattered, I disabled rke-coredns upon installation and once Weave Net was fully started up I started rke2-cordns using kubectl apply. Known Issues #1447 - When restoring RKE2 from backup to a new node, you should ensure that all pods are stopped . Additionally, when deploying through SUSE Rancher, RKE2 clusters will default to using the open-source Calico container networking interface (CNI) plugin, as . Antrea will, by default, use VXLAN for its overlay. For example, the URL of this website is not "www.technowizardry.net", but it's actually "www.technowizardry.net." When building the images in the hardened-rancher-way, the image is built using rancher/hardened-build-base image which is based on Alpine. DNS is the protocol that converts domain names like "technowizardry.net" into the IP address of the server that will respond like "144.217.181.222". . Year: 2022. If you are using Multus CNI on a self-managed or native implementation of Kubernetes such as with VMware TKG+, use the . Disable Auto-assign public IP. Openshift Openshift 3.11 Openshift 4 OpenVPN Operator OPNsense pfsense postgresql PowerShell privacyidea prometheus Proxmox PXE rancher RBAC redmine registry rke2 rsyslog rundeck S3 Secuity sonarqube Spacewalk squid Supermicro telegraf . Previous. New release rancher/rke2 version v1.22.5+rke2r1 on GitHub. Code. model name / number: FourTrax Rancher 4x4 Automat. Attach multiply NICs to K8S node VMs each of them will be connected to different VLAN. A multicluster service mesh deployment requires us to establish trust between all clusters in the mesh, which means we need to use a common root certificate to generate intermediate certificates . Pod-to-Pod communications: this is the primary . Windows and Linux Cluster Feature Parity. Rancher support was great up until they got acquired by SUSE. Deploy the CN-Series Firewall with Rancher Orchestration. On other environments where Multus is supported but is optional, such as with self-managed (native) environments . Came here to say this, at work we use proxmox in cluster mode with a SAN storage and it works like a charm, especially with the HA and live migration possibilities, for our standard VM loads and for our kubernetes cluster (3 masters in HA, and workers dispatched on each proxmox cluster member). For more information, see the Canal GitHub Page. Edge Cloud - autonomy of Edge Cloud management -Autonomy enabled by systematic catalog-based VNF deployment through SDC/VID/MSO, automated monitoring and management through MSO, DCAE, CLAMP, Policies, and an array of controllers 2. Stop Source/destination check. Note: A file that is used to configure access to clusters is called a kubeconfig file. Load balancing, DNS, and how to expose applications to the outside world. I work for a hosting provider, and we both host Kubernetes clusters on our own cloud, as well manage them as on-premise at customer sites and Azure. Create 'All VLANs Port Group (0-4095)' and manage VLANs inside K8S node OS 2. Next-Generation Container Image Building Tools. Build Images. Cluster Domain Select the domain for the cluster. Below mentioned steps can be used to quickly spin a multus enabled environment, the prerequisite before setting up multus is a Kubernetes cluster. For details, refer to the port requirements for user clusters. We recommend using a 8 core, 16 GB RAM droplet, which will have nested virtualization enabled by default. Most CNI plugins come with their own network policy engine, so it is recommended to set --disable-network-policy as well to avoid conflicts. Get in touch Learn more in the Kubernetes comparison whitepaper . pan-cni.yaml. . Please reference the steps below. Additional context. It is based on Kubevirt to provide the virtualization layer for the VMs, and Longhorn as a persistent storage . handbook or a manual that you're looking for including Okuma Multus Manual pdf. The following terms will be used in this article in order to distinguish them from one another. Please, follow this How-to and let me know if you can achieve your desired state. Rancher 2.6 will feature a new user experience to enable both Kubernetes operators and application teams to leverage the power of Kubernetes. It works like a wrapper that calls other CNI plug-ins for attaching multiple network interfaces to pods in OpenShift (Kubernetes). Set up Master and Worker Node on Rancher Cluster. Rancher Helm Chart Options Upgrades Air Gap Upgrade Rollbacks Amazon EKS AKS GKE Other Installation Methods Air Gapped Helm CLI Install 1. Over this post I am sharing my notes about installing KVM and creating the VM instances ( or KVM domains) and . We assume Multus is installed across your cluster and a corresponding NetworkAttachmentDefinition CRD was created. Run K3s with --flannel-backend=none and install your CNI of choice. 9 Currently Rancher Server running on k3s under SLE Micro has two support exceptions: (1) . Login to Rancher using ActiveDirectory with TLS: See #34325. The same errors persisted as before. And Create 3 elastic IPs. I expected the latter one though, but the former would be somehow a requirement to make changes last while one upgrades rancher itself. Disabled firewalld. As can be seen, my master node is Ready. The configuration parameters in this API can be set individually using --set options on the command line. Kubernetes by Canonical stands out because it delivers multi-cloud operations, enterprise-grade security and optimal price-performance. So you need to configure that properly When deploying Multus CNI. Install default network The kubernetes cluster is installed with kubeadm and --pod-network-cidr=10.244../16 option First, download the multus-daemonset.yml from their GitHub repository and save it. Note that while this is a reference to the command line arguments, the best way to configure RKE2 is using the configuration file.. RKE2 Server CLI Help The IstioOperator API. Kubernetes: A hybrid Calico and Layer 2 Bridge+DHCP network using Multus This entry is part 8 of 8 in the series Home Lab Previously in my Home Lab series, I described how my home lab Kubernetes clusters runs with a DHCP CNI-all pods get an IP address on the same layer 2 network as the rest of my home and an IP from DHCP. Create an EKS cluster using the custom AMI. The product itself is not too bad but they sure are lagging behind in terms of product development since SUSE took over. A common approach is use an external network load balancer or service IP advertisement, with externalTrafficPolicy . Auto (ONAP-Automated OPNFV) Use Cases Three specific use cases for Auto: 1. For more information, see, creating an amazon EKS cluster. rancher-2.6.4.tar.gz and rancher-2.6.5.tar.gz About: Rancher provides a container management platform that makes it easy to run Kubernetes everywhere, meet IT requirements, and empower DevOps teams. Using AWS Prometheus (AMP) for monitoring AWS EKS cluster. CNI: Multus v3.7.1 v1.20.13+rke2r1 . Install the Kubernetes Plugin and Set up Panorama for CN-Series . Then, the binary is moved and executed in a UBI-based image. If you need to exclude IP addresses from being used in the macvlan network, such as when a given IP address is . Upon an upgrade to v2.6.0, authenticating via Rancher against an ActiveDirectory server using TLS can fail if the certificates on the AD server do not support SAN attributes. We'll add a Windows image and deploy a VM via a CRD once we finish installing Harvester. There are 4 distinct networking problems to address: Highly-coupled container-to-container communications: this is solved by Pods and localhost communications. . Redesign of how images are built on the platform. NodePort Service Port Range Option to change the range of ports that can be used for NodePort services. 6401 NW Barry Rd. docker to be able to use k3d at all. This requires the user or service-account deploying pods to the mesh to have sufficient . Pricing Log in Sign up rancher/ rke2 v1.22.5+rke2r1 on GitHub. There is a new multus chart under rke2-charts, we should use it. For the first node where you install Harvester, select Create a new Harvester cluster. $ docker network create -d macvlan \ --subnet=172.16.86./24 \ --gateway=172.16.86.1 \ -o parent=eth0 pub_net. If you want to be able to schedule Pods on the control-plane node, e.g. . It orchestrates multiple . Deploy the CN-Series Firewall with Rancher Orchestration. Deploy the CN-Series Firewall with Rancher Orchestration. Set up Infrastructure and Private Registry 2. Multus CNI is such a plug-in, and is referred to as a meta-plug-in: a CNI plug-in that can run other CNI plug-ins. pan-cni-multus.yaml. Using Multus CNI in K3S By default, K3S will run with flannel as the CNI and use custom directories to store CNI plugin binaries and config files (You can inspect the kubelet args K3S uses via journalctl -u k3s|grep cni-conf-dir ). Kube-ception - Kubernetes within Kubernetes within Kubernetes using Harvester. There are several other choices including GENEVE and GRE, but VXLAN is the default. In Rancher, Canal is the default CNI network provider combined with Flannel and VXLAN encapsulation. Red Hat Openshift. Previous. Install Rancher Docker Install Commands e568689 on Nov 18, 2021. I am planing to use OpenVSwitch for my virtual network, set a proxy and a DNS, and finally, install Rancher, and create a cluster with Calico. Calico supports a broad range of platforms including Kubernetes, OpenShift, Mirantis Kubernetes Engine (MKE), OpenStack, and bare metal services. [ To the main rancher source changes report ] Set up Master and Worker Node on Rancher Cluster . For more information on .

Lula Distillery Facebook, How Much Do Sky Sports Pundits Get Paid, Situk River Conditions, Kenwood Backup Camera Upside Down, Monroe County School Job Openings, Robert Gibson Married To Jane Mccarry, How To Alter Bathing Suit Leg Openings,

using multus with rancher